I played on the 2000 team, that team lacked leadership and devotion form the seniors. We did make the playoffs that year(Clintwood had to forefit their game against us, ineligable player or something) we went to Honaker and got killed(best Honaker team ever!). We really finished 4-6 but it was called 5-5, this is probably the worst Haysi team since then.

 

Stanley hasnt practiced much this season(hes been hurt/banged up) and I would blame his drops on that(I didnt go to the game)

 

Newberry is a great athlete(awesome punter!) but lacks natural football instincts, hes a track guy not a pure football player.

 

The biggest problem facing this Haysi team is a lack of a steady Running Back, some players are good runners but fumble a little, others dont fumble and see the field well/make good cuts but arent great athletes. Haysi has about 8-10 kids that arent playing football that did at one time, the program is really missing those kids(RBs linemen)
